Why choose HelicopterDeals

Practical advantages that make your aerial experience in South Africa smooth and memorable.

01

Local operator network

We work directly with certified helicopter operators across Cape Town, Johannesburg, and Kruger. No middlemen, just vetted partners with proven safety records.

02

Tailored flight planning

Every route is built around your group size, budget, and interests — from vineyard landings to corporate transfers. We handle airspace coordination and lodge permits.

03

Transparent cost breakdown

No hidden fees. You see the hourly rate, landing fees, and fuel surcharges upfront. We explain what each component covers so you can compare options clearly.

04

Weather-aware scheduling

South African coastal and inland weather varies fast. We build buffer days into itineraries and coordinate with operators for real-time go/no-go decisions.

05

Safety briefings included

Every booking includes a pre-flight safety orientation covering emergency exits, communication procedures, and landing zone protocols — standard for all passengers.

06

Post-flight support

After your flight, we follow up with a debrief and help arrange photo/video footage from the operator. Useful for corporate reports or personal travel albums.

Terms & Clarifications

Service Scope

HelicopterDeals acts solely as an advisory and coordination intermediary. We do not own or operate aircraft. All flights are operated by licensed third-party carriers under their own air operator certificates. Our role is limited to itinerary design, logistical support, and operator referral.

Booking & Payment Terms

All bookings require a signed service agreement and a deposit of 50% of the total advisory fee. Final payment is due 14 days before the scheduled experience. Cancellations made more than 30 days before the date receive a full refund minus a 10% administrative fee. Cancellations within 30 days are non-refundable unless the operator cancels the flight due to weather or safety concerns.

Weather & Safety

Helicopter operations are weather-dependent. Low cloud, strong winds, or poor visibility may cause delays or cancellations. The pilot-in-command has final authority on flight safety. HelicopterDeals will assist in rescheduling but is not liable for costs incurred due to weather-related changes.

Liability & Insurance

Clients are required to have personal travel insurance covering helicopter activities. HelicopterDeals carries professional indemnity insurance for advisory services but accepts no liability for injury, loss, or damage arising from the operation of third-party aircraft. Each operator maintains its own public liability and passenger insurance.

Intellectual Property

All itineraries, route plans, and advisory materials provided by HelicopterDeals remain our intellectual property. Clients may not reproduce or distribute these materials without written consent. Photographs and videos taken during coordinated experiences may be used for promotional purposes unless explicitly declined in writing.

Governing Law

These terms are governed by the laws of the Republic of South Africa. Any disputes arising from our services shall be referred to arbitration in Cape Town before any court proceedings are initiated.
